NextImg:Joran van der Sloot seen smiling during US extradition

The prime suspect in the 2005 disappearance of American teen Natalee Holloway flashed a smile as he was handed over to US authorities early Thursday.

Joran van der Sloot, 35, took off from Peru’s Jorge Chavez International Airport around 8 a.m. local time in the company of agents from the Federal Bureau of Investigation, Fox News Digital reported.

Photos from the proceedings show the Dutch national appearing to smile in an Interpol vest alongside armed guards.

Van der Sloot has been in prison in Peru for more than a decade after pleading guilty to the May 2010 murder of student Stephany Flores.

He is being extradited to Birmingham, Alabama on charges of defrauding and extorting Natalee Holloway’s mother, Beth Holloway, that same year.

He is set to arrive on US soil by Thursday afternoon.

Van der Sloot, then 17, was one of the last people seen with Holloway, 18, who vanished after leaving a nightclub in Oranjestad, Aruba with him and two others on the night of May 30, 2005. 

In May 2010, he allegedly promised to reveal the location of Holloway’s body in exchange for $250,000. The former high school soccer star subsequently led Beth Holloway’s lawyer to the site where he claimed her remains were hidden after receiving a $25,000 upfront payment, but later back-tracked on the bizarre tale.

He strangled Flores, 21, at a casino in Lima just a few days later on May 30, 2010 – exactly five years after Holloway disappeared.

Peruvian officials agreed in May to temporarily extradite van der Sloot to face the US charges. 

Van der Sloot’s attorney, Maximo Altez, filed multiple appeals to stop the temporary extradition on the ground that his client was never notified of the open extradition process.

“He does not want to be extradited to the United States of America,” Altez said ahead of Thursday’s proceedings.

“He was visited today by his embassy (representatives) who made him see the mistake he was making by being extradited without due process.”

Altez also claimed that van der Sloot – who is currently trying to divorce the woman he married in prison in favor of a younger paramour – was severely beaten just weeks before the extradition.

Eighteen years after her disappearance sparked an international media frenzy, Natalee Holloway’s remains have still never been found. She was declared legally dead in Jan. 2012.

“I was blessed to have had Natalee in my life for 18 years, and as of this month, I have been without her for exactly 18 years. She would be 36 years old now,” Beth Holloway said in a statement last month.

“It has been a very long and painful journey, but the persistence of many is going to pay off. Together, we are finally getting justice for Natalee.”
